Tree Planting Bike Ride planned here Oct. 20

A unique event is being organized Sunday, Oct. 20, in Decorah.

Organizers invite youngsters and families to meet at Miller Park in the Minowa Heights subdivision in south Decorah at 1 p.m. Oct. 20. Trees will be planted while biking along part of the Trout Run Trail. The bike ride/tree planting is planned from 1 to 4 p.m. along the trail. A free meal will be provided following the ride at the Decorah Fish Hatchery.

Space is limited, and registration is due by noon on Oct. 16.

The activity is sponsored by Decorah Public Library, Upper Explorerland’s Safe Routes to School and Winneshiek County Conservation. Trees funded by the Iowa DNR’s Tress for Kids project.
